Therapeutic indications:

Purpose Pain reliever/fever reducer Cough suppressant Expectorant Nasal decongestant Uses Temporarily relieves these symptoms due to the common cold - headache - nasal congestion - cough - minor aches and pains - sore throat - sinus congestion and pressure - helps loosen phlegm (mucus) and thin bronchial secretions to drain bronchial tubes and make cough more productive Temporarily reduces fever. Do not use - with any other drug containing acetaminophen (prescription or nonprescription). If you are not sure whether a drug contains acetaminophen, ask a doctor or pharmacist. - if you have ever had an allergic reaction to this product or any of its ingredients - if you are now taking a prescription mon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I) (certain drugs for depression, psychiatric or emotional conditions, or Parkinson’s disease), or for 2 weeks after stopping the MAOI drug. If you do not know if your prescription drug contains an MAOI, ask a doctor or pharmacist before taking this product. Stop use and ask a doctor if - nervousness, dizziness, or sleeplessness occur - pain, cough, or nasal congestion gets worse or lasts more than 7 days - fever gets worse or lasts more than 3 days - redness or swelling is present - new symptoms occur - cough comes back or occurs with rash or headache that lasts. These could be signs of a serious condition.

_DRUG FACTS_
_ACTIVE INGREDIENTS (IN EACH CAPLET)_
Acetaminophen 325 mg
Dextromethorphan HBr 10 mg
Guaifenesin 100 mg
Phenylephrine HCl 5 mg
_PURPOSE_
Pain reliever/fever reducer
Cough suppressant
Expectorant
Nasal decongestant
_USES_
Temporarily relieves these symptoms due to the common cold
headache
nasal congestion
cough
minor aches and pains
sore throat
sinus congestion and pressure
helps loosen phlegm (mucus) and thin bronchial secretions to drain
bronchial tubes
and make cough more productive
Temporarily reduces fever.
_WARNINGS_
LIVER WARNING: This product contains acetaminophen. Severe liver
damage may occur if
you take:
more than 4,000 mg of acetaminophen in 24 hours
with other drugs containing acetaminophen
3 or more alcoholic drinks every day while using this product
ALLERGY ALERT: Acetaminophen may cause severe skin reactions. Symptoms
may
include:
skin reddening
blisters
rash
If a skin reaction occurs, stop use and seek medical help right away.
SORE THROAT WARNING: If sore throat is severe, persists for more than
2 days, is
accompanied or followed by fever, headache, rash, nausea, or vomiting,
consult a
doctor promptly.
